Why this song?

This song brings a lot of good emotional memories for me; it takes me back to 2018, remembering one of the best families I've met in the little years I've stayed on this earth.

Let me describe it;
When I was at home working as an accountant in my church, I had the best boss(Pastor) with a lovely, jovial wife. At that moment, they just got married without children (they were not ready yet), and this gave them the freedom to flow with every single soul in the church.
During one of the Christmas seasons, the wife gathered all the children for rehearsals for the Christmas carol.

"Brother Kingsley, come ooo! I'm looking for a particular song, and I don't know how to get it online."The wife walked up to me after she had brainstormed, searching for a particular Christmas song online.

"Okay, ma, do you know a bit of its lyrics?" I asked, and she concurred with a "yes"

"Okay, sing it," I requested, and she began...

๐ŸŽถ๐ŸŽถ"A Ray of Hope flickers in the... flickers in the... ๐ŸŽถ๐ŸŽถ" She stammered for a while. "Ooooh! I've forgotten it."

Mehn, the voice at which she used to sing the line was heavenly. I won't lie, I fell for the voice, but she's my boss's wife. I was totally lost, looking at her, and she noticed and shouted.

"Kingsley! Will you wake up from your slumber?" That's how jovial she is; she understood that I'm a human being too.*

I typed the song on Google, and many options came up. I selected one, and boom, that's the song she's looking for. She hurriedly grabbed the phone with a loud "THANK YOU!" as she happily ran away to meet the children.

A few minutes later, I heard a chorus of children echoing the song so loudly.

Wow! How did they grab the song so fast?

That was it!

During the children's party, the song was the song of the day, and they were all singing and dancing to it.


Since that year, the song has been on my phone. It's my all-time favorite Christmas song. Playing the song gives me good memories of the days she was with us. Playing the song during Christmas makes me feel like I'm celebrating Christmas with them again.
